Female share of employment in senior and middle management in Jordan
Jordan: Female share of employment in senior and middle management was 52.3% in 2023. ▼ Falling
Female share of employment in senior and middle management in Jordan, 2017–2023
Source: Labour Market-related SDG Indicators database (ILOSDG), International Labour Organization (ILO). Measured in %.
Analysis
In 2023, female share of employment in senior and middle management in Jordan stood at 52.3%. That is the lowest value across all 6 years on record.
The figure is down 8.6% on the previous year and down 17.4% over ten years.
That places Jordan 3rd out of 100 countries with data for 2023, putting it in the top 10%.

About this data
The female share of employment in senior and middle management conveys the number of women in management as a percentage of employment in management. Employment in management is defined based on the International Standard Classification of Occupations. This series refers to senior and middle management only, thus excluding junior management (category 1 in both ISCO-08 and ISCO-88 minus category 14 in ISCO-08 and minus category 13 in ISCO-88).
